Actor George Takei, who is best known for his role as Hikaru Sulu on Star Trek, will serve as grand marshal to the Seattle Pride Parade.

As an actor, social justice activist, social media power, author of Lions and Tigers and Bears and Bears: The Internet Strikes Back and Oh Myyy! There Goes the Internet, and star of [the] upcoming Broadway musical Allegiance, Takei has used his roles and public persona to advance LGBT and human rights around the world,” parade organizers said Wednesday in announcing their choice.

Takei came out in 2005, prompted by California Governor Arnold Schwarzenegger's veto of a gay marriage bill.

He married Brad Altman in 2008.

The Seattle Pride Parade takes place on June 29 in downtown Seattle.
